Easy in Salem, 7:52 pace.  Testing out a new route for Jen's track team this morning which was a nice break from the normal hilly route.  Jen does not own a garmin and just guesses on route distances when she drives around town.  This is the 2nd time we've done this and shes been off by about a mile both times.  Poor track kids have no idea. haha I love it!
